Apple Macintosh Airport (snow) Basestation
AirPort is the cutting-edge wireless networking technology that lets you get on the Internet from anywhere in your home, school, or office--without cables, additional phone lines, or complicated networking hardware. And AirPort is fast: with a data rate of up to 11 Mbps, AirPort enables high-speed wireless communications within a radius of approximately 150 feet from a base station.
As thousands of Mac users have discovered, to their delight, AirPort lets you use your Mac for work, play, surfing the Web, or sending and receiving e-mail from just about anywhere.
Similar to the base station of your cordless telephone, the AirPort base station includes a 56K modem for your phone line, plus two Ethernet ports. AirPort is broadband ready. And because Apple designed the hardware and software--and designed them to work smoothly together--you'll find AirPort simple to set up and use.
AirPort is based on the IEEE 802.11b wireless standard and is WiFi certified for interoperability with other 802.11-compliant products (including PCs). That means you can use your AirPort card at thousands of wireless-enabled locations--including airports, coffee shops, and at least 90,000 hotel rooms in the U.S. alone.
If you're running a network of PC users, all you need is one AirPort-enabled Apple computer (iBook, PowerBook G4, iMac, or Power Mac G4) to set up your base of wireless operations. The AirPort base station comes with a handy 10/100Base-T Ethernet connector that can act as the hub of your cross-platform universe.

Specifications:
Compatibility: Macintosh, PC (any computer using the IEEE 802.11b protocol); see restrictions below
Standards: RF transmission, IEEE 802.11b
Range: 150-foot radius from the base station in typical use (range depends on building construction)
Ports: 2 Ethernet (RJ-45), 1 phone jack (RJ-11)
Speed: Up to 11 Mbps (data rate depends on environment)
Users: Up to 50
Frequency: 2.4 GHz spread spectrum
Firewall: Yes
Wall mounting: Yes (includes mounting brackets)
Encryption: Supports 128-bit encryption
Power: External (12V DC adapter included)
System requirements: Macintosh: AirPort-ready Macintosh computer with an AirPort Card and Mac OS 9.0.4 or later, or Mac OS X v10.1 or later; PC: at least one AirPort-enabled Macintosh computer (to set up the base station) and a PC with a Wi-Fi-certified IEEE 802.11b wireless card
